Come join us on Wednesdays from 5:00-7:15 pm for our mid-week Christian Education program, a meaningful and fun experience for grades K-8! The kids enjoy getting together for choir, fellowship, recreation, crafts, mission work, and a family style dinner with friends.  The programs runs from September through March.   

Highlights for J.A.M.

4th Grade Service - Each spring semester, the fourth grade class leads the congregation in worship.  They will complete a 12 week curriculum where they learned about the different elements in a worship service during the fall semester.  This is followed by planning, practicing and leading worship.

Volunteer Opportunities in the Programs:

Greeters:   4:55 - 5:15  Greet and check in children and their guests. 

Bible Study: 6:30 - 7:15 pm ~ each group needs Bible Study Leaders.  You will be given a curriculum with many options to teach the lesson.

Shepherds:  Prime Time needs Shepherds who guide their group through all activities, which are led by others. Shepherds encourage participation and good behavior.

Activity Leaders & Helpers:  All three programs need people to lead and help with the different activities. Times vary. The activities are:

  • Prime Time - recreation, music, mission projects, crafts
  • Jam  - recreation, music, crafts, woodworking & mission projects
  • G3 recreation, music, crafts, guitar, mission projects & service crew

Childcare:  Help with childcare. Free childcare is provided for children of adults helping in the program.

Laundry helpers - take home table cloths & towels to wash and return

 Volunteer Opportunities to facilitate Dinner:  Shoppers (Prior to Wednesday Night):  Purchase items needed for that Wednesday night’s dinner.  Pick up orders from GFS on Wednesday mornings.

Dinner Prep:  1:00 - 2:30 p.m.:  Prepare as much of the meal in advance as possible.  Details are posted in the kitchen each week.

Dinner Prep (5:00 - 6:30 p.m. 6 times a semester):  Finish preparation of dinner as outlined on the menu and help set tables. Assist with refills, serving dessert, and general dinner clean-up.

Table Parents (6:00 to 6:30):  Adults are needed to sit at each dinner table to encourage children to get to know one another as well as share a meal together.

Clean Up Crew (6:00 - 7:15 p.m. 6 times a semester):  Stack dishes for the dishwasher, dry dishes and put away.  Package leftover food for distribution to local families.  General kitchen clean-up.
